Quote:
Originally Posted by Bad Zebra View Post
Exact same play, only it's a high school game…Fed rules…anybody calling this?
What does HS rules have to do with this play? The concept of fouls are pretty much the same at all levels of basketball. And the NBA calls more fouls on shooters than most officials at the HS and college ranks. I would not call this a foul anywhere. There was no displacement and touching is not a foul in itself.
